Sorobans

Part of speech: noun

Definitions

  1. A traditional Japanese abacus used for mathematical calculations through the sliding of beads along rods
  2. A calculating device originating from Japan that represents numbers with movable beads for arithmetic operations
  3. An ancient tool for computation widely recognized in Japanese culture, allowing users to perform addition, subtraction, multiplication, and division through a tactile interface

Etymology: The term "soroban" refers to a traditional Japanese abacus, a tool that has been used for centuries to perform arithmetic calculations. This fascinating instrument has roots that trace back to the ancient counting devices of China, known as "suanpan." The development of the soroban in Japan likely occurred in the 16th century, during a time of cultural exchange and trade with the Chinese. As the design evolved, the Japanese adapted it to suit their own numerical system and methods of calculation. The word "soroban" itself is derived from the Japanese language, where "soro" refers to "count" or "to calculate," and "ban" translates to "board" or "table." Thus, the term can be interpreted as "counting board," which perfectly encapsulates its primary function. Over time, this device became an integral part of Japanese education, particularly in teaching mathematics to children, and it has been celebrated for its ability to enhance mental arithmetic skills. The soroban is characterized by its unique structure, typically featuring a rectangular frame with rods that hold beads. The arrangement of the beads, with a different number on each rod, allows users to perform various calculations by sliding the beads back and forth. This tactile method of counting offers not only a practical tool for mathematical operations but also a visual and kinesthetic learning experience. In the 20th century, the popularity of the soroban began to wane with the advent of electronic calculators. However, there has been a resurgence of interest in the device, particularly in educational settings. Many educators now recognize the value of the soroban as a way to teach fundamental math concepts, improve concentration, and develop problem-solving skills in students. Today, it stands as a symbol of Japan's rich mathematical heritage and continues to influence the way mathematics is taught around the world.
